The majority of the cleansing service operators we spoke with utilized individual cost savings to begin their businesses, then reinvested their early earnings to money growth - commercial cleaning. If you need to acquire equipment, you need to have the ability to find funding, specifically if you can show that you have actually put some of your own money into the business.

Some ideas: Do an extensive stock of your properties. People generally have more possessions than they instantly recognize. This could consist of savings accounts, equity in genuine estate, pension, vehicles, recreation devices, collections and other investments. You may opt to sell assets for cash or use them as collateral for a loan.

Many a successful business has actually been started with charge card. The next sensible action after gathering your own resources is to approach buddies and loved ones who believe in you and want to assist you prosper. Beware with these arrangements; no matter how close you are, present yourself professionally, put whatever in writing, and be sure the individuals you approach can afford to take the risk of investing in your organization.

Using the "strength in numbers" principle, look around for somebody who may desire to partner with you in your endeavor. You might select someone who has funds and wishes to work side-by-side with you in the service. Or you may find somebody who has cash to invest however no interest in doing the actual work.

Make the most of the abundance of local, state and federal programs designed to support small companies. Make your very first stop the U.S. Small company Administration; then examine different other programs. Women, minorities and veterans ought to have a look at niche funding possibilities developed to assist these groups enter service. In truth, your automobiles are basically your company on wheels. They need to be carefully picked and properly maintained to effectively serve and represent you. For a house maid service, an economy cars and truck or station wagon ought to suffice. You need enough space to store equipment and materials, and to transport your cleansing teams, but you generally won't be transporting around pieces of devices large enough to need a van or little truck.

If you provide the vehicles, paint your company's name, logo design and phone number on them. This markets your organization all over town. If your staff members utilize their own automobiles-- which is especially typical with house maid services-- request proof that they have enough insurance to cover them in case of an accident.

The type of automobiles you'll require for a janitorial service depends on the size and kind of equipment you use as well as the size and variety of your crews. An economy car or station wagon could work if you're doing reasonably light cleansing in smaller sized offices, however for a lot of janitorial companies, you're more likely to need a truck or van.

A great used tru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will range from $18,000 up. If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some earnings or be forced to lower the quality of your work to fulfill the rate. If you estimate too expensive, you might lose the contract completely, specifically if you remain in a competitive bidding circumstance. Keep in mind, in many cleansing scenarios, you may be competing versus the consumer himself; if your quote is high, she or he may think, "For that much money, I can just do this myself."Throughout the preliminary days of your operation, you need to return and look at the actual expenses of every task when it's completed to see how close your quote was to truth. commercial floor cleaning.

To come to a strong rates structure for your particular operation, think about these 3 aspects: Until you develop records to use as a guide, you'll need to approximate the costs of labor and products (commercial cleaning service). Labor expenses consist of incomes and advantages you pay your workers. If you are even partially included in executing a job, the cost of your labor, proportionate to your input, should be consisted of in the total labor charge.

This includes all the nonlabor, indirect costs needed to operate your company. Your overhead rate is normally calculated as a portion of your labor and products. If you have previous operating expenses to direct you, figuring an overhead rate is easy. Total your costs for one year, excluding labor and materials (office cleaning checklist).

When you're starting out, you won't have previous expenditures to assist you, so use figures that are accepted market averages. You can raise or reduce the numbers later on to suit the realities of your operation. This is, naturally, the distinction between what it costs to you offer a service and what you really charge the consumer. Coordinate your billing system with your consumers' payable procedures. office cleaning services. Candidly ask what you can do to ensure prompt payment; that may consist of verifying the appropriate billing address and finding out what documents may be required to assist the consumer identify the validity of the billing. Keep in mind that numerous big business pay certain kinds of billings on certain days of the month; find out if your consumers do that, and arrange your invoices to get here in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ms include the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and surcharges for late payment. It's also a good idea to particularly mention the date the billing ends up being unpaid to prevent any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, be sure your billing states that it's a late payment or rebilling charge, not a finance charge.
